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of vegetable waste cleaning technology, specifically a vegetable waste cleaning device. Background Technology

[0002] Vegetable scraps refer to the inedible residues produced during the planting, harvesting, processing, transportation, and sales of vegetables, including withered leaves, rotten fruit, old roots, and trimming scraps.

[0003] In existing waste vegetable washing processes, there are often problems such as incomplete removal of impurities and waste vegetables falling off easily during transportation, resulting in insufficient washing. At the same time, uneven force on waste vegetables during washing can easily lead to uneven washing. Some devices can also cause significant damage to waste vegetables due to rigid contact. Furthermore, impurities and water stains can easily fall directly to the ground and cause pollution, making it difficult to meet the requirements of efficient, uniform, and low-damage washing.

[0020] When the waste vegetable washing device is in use, the waste vegetables are first placed on the belt of the conveyor mechanism 6. The porous design of the belt surface facilitates the falling of impurities, and the baffle 8 prevents the waste vegetables from falling instantly. At the same time, the baffle 7 below the belt prevents impurities and water stains from falling directly to the ground. After the circulation pump 10 is started, the water in the washing tank 1 enters the water pipe 12 through the connecting pipe 11, and then sprays out from the inclined nozzle through the horizontal pipe 13 to initially rinse the waste vegetables being conveyed. After the waste vegetables enter the washing tank 1, the motor 14 is fixed by the fixed seat 15 and drives the connecting shaft 17 to rotate. The connecting shaft 17 drives the porous roller 16 and multiple sets of fan blades 22 to rotate. The fan blades 22 create bubble vortexes in the tank to enhance the cleaning effect. In the guide block 19 on the rubber elastomer 18 on the outer wall of the porous roller 16, the spring 24 drives the T-shaped slider 23 to slide back and forth, so that the turn plate 20 and the rubber plate 21 on the surface flip the waste vegetables back and forth to ensure uniform cleaning. The impurities generated during cleaning are filtered by the porous plate 9, and the wastewater can finally be discharged through the drain pipe at the bottom of the washing tank 1.
